I had a lease auction and many players who won an unnamed horse are messaging me that they can not name the horse in order to race it.

When I did that, I had to have them terminate the lease, so I could name the horse, and then re-lease the horse to them for $0. It was only six horses, not sure how many you have.

I guess we forgot about this possibility. We knew that an owner wouldn't want a lessee to be able to rename their horse. But we didn't think about leasing an unnamed horse. We should either allow lessees to name unnamed horses, or we should prevent the leasing of unnamed horses. Or we could leave it as it is, but that doesn't seem ideal.Pete Vella wrote: ↑5 years ago Everyone from my auction who got an unnamed horse, if you see this, please terminate the lease and I will name the horse and lease back.
